Why STEM Education Matters More Than Ever

 Think about the world your child will step into as an adult. Self-driving cars navigating city streets. Robots performing surgery. AI helping diagnose diseases. The future isn't just coming – it's already here, evolving faster than ever before.

STEM education today goes far beyond memorizing formulas or learning coding. It's about developing a mindset that turns challenges into opportunities. When your child engages with STEM subjects, they're building the mental tools to thrive in this rapidly changing world.

Consider a typical STEM project: Students might be tasked with designing a solar-powered device. On the surface, they're learning about electrical circuits and energy conversion. 

But dig deeper, and you'll see them developing essential life skills:

Critical thinking comes into play as they troubleshoot why their design isn't working. Creativity flourishes as they brainstorm innovative solutions.

Collaboration strengthens as they work in teams, each bringing unique perspectives to solve problems. These are precisely the skills top employers consistently rank as most valuable.

The impact reaches far beyond future career prospects. A student who understands data analysis can better evaluate claims on social media. One who grasps scientific thinking can make more informed decisions about health and environmental issues.

STEM education empowers your child to become not just a consumer of technology, but a creator and informed citizen.

Most importantly, quality STEM education nurtures curiosity and resilience. 

When students see a failed experiment not as a dead end but as valuable data pointing toward a solution, they're learning lessons that will serve them in every aspect of life.

 

They're discovering that complex problems can be broken down into manageable pieces, and that persistence and creativity can overcome seemingly impossible challenges.

Why This Matters for Your Child ?

Today, your child might be assembling and learning to fly a basic drone in the backyard - similar to flying a more advanced paper airplane.

It might look like they're just having fun, but there's so much more happening:

They're solving real problems like "Why did my drone tilt to one side?" (just like learning to balance on their bicycle)

They're mastering precise control through practice (those exciting moments when they nail their first perfect landing

 

They're learning about wind, weather, and how things fly through hands-on experience

Tomorrow, these same skills could lead them to:

- Design drones that deliver medical supplies to remote villages

- Create agricultural drones that help farmers monitor crop health and save water
- Build search-and-rescue drones that can find lost hikers in difficult terrain
- Develop inspection drones that safely check bridges and tall buildings for damage

It's like how learning to take photographs on a phone can lead to becoming a professional photographer - these fundamental skills open doors to amazing possibilities.
